§ 11-81-150 — Establishment, Collection, Etc., of Rates, Fees, Tolls, Etc., for Services, Facilities, Etc., of Undertakings
Alabama·Title 11 Counties and Municipal Corporations·Ch. 81 Municipal and County Bonds·Art. 4 Public Improvement Bonds·Div. 2 Bonds for Certain Revenue-Producing Undertakings
The governing body shall prescribe and collect reasonable rates, fees, tolls, rents or charges for the services, facilities and commodities of any undertaking for the acquisition, construction, reconstruction, improvement, betterment or extension of which revenue anticipation bonds are issued under this division, and shall revise such rates, fees, tolls, rents or charges from time to time whenever necessary so that such undertakings shall be and always remain self-supporting.
